A couple of friends and I spent 4 1/2 hours walking the trails at Ritter 
Farm on Friday
afternoon and observed 30 species of birds with another two heard but 
not seen.
Highlight of the day was a tree-top flyover by a single Sandhill Crane. 
On the water were
a couple of Blue-winged Teal and a Pied-billed Grebe along with 
Mallards, Coots, and
Geese. Water adjacent were a Great Egret and a Green Heron. Three 
sparrow species
(Field, White-throated, and Song) but only one warbler. Other 
interesting sightings were
Hermit Thrush, Brown Thrasher, Yellow-bellied Sapsucker, and Eastern 
Phoebe. The rest
were mostly what one might call "the usual suspects." All in all, a good 
day.
